Lollapalooza was founded by Perry Farrell of Jane’s Addiction in 1991. The iconic festival takes place in the historic Grant Park in Chicago, Illinois, and draws hundreds of thousands of people from every corner of the earth. Since its inception, the festival has expanded its coverage to international cities like Lollapalooza Brazil, Lollapalooza India, Lollapalooza Argentina and Lollapalooza France.
This year has a monumental lineup with Sabrina Carpenter, Olivia Rodrigo, TWICE, Tyler, the Creator, Gracie Abrams, Doechii, Rüfüs du Sol, Luke Combs, A$AP Rocky, and Korn. Other smashing acts set to perform are Dom Dolla, Martin Garrix, Cage the Elephant, Clairo, The Marias, Djo, Dominic Fike, Bleachers, Wallows, Young Miko, and more.
